What is the average salary in Bryan, TX?

The average salary in Bryan, TX is $49,101 per year.

Job seekers in Bryan, TX, can expect a range of salary opportunities. The average yearly salary for jobs in Bryan is around $49,101. This figure provides a good benchmark for understanding the earning potential in the area.


Salaries in Bryan vary across different industries. The highest-paying jobs often fall within the professional and technical sectors. For instance, roles in healthcare, engineering, and technology tend to offer salaries above the average. Conversely, entry-level positions and jobs in retail or hospitality may start lower. However, with experience and skill development, job seekers can see significant salary growth over time.

What are the best paying jobs in Bryan, TX?

Bryan, TX, offers a variety of high-paying job opportunities for skilled professionals. Among the top-paying jobs are Speech Language Pathologists, who earn an average of $101,321 annually. Occupational Therapists also enjoy a strong salary, averaging $94,252 per year. These roles require specialized skills and education, making them both rewarding and lucrative. Other well-compensated positions include Traveling Nurses, who make an average of $91,586, and Dental Hygienists, with an average salary of $88,140. Registered Nurses and Telemetry Nurses also offer competitive salaries, with averages of $82,241 and $77,246, respectively. These jobs provide stability and good compensation, making them attractive to job seekers in Bryan.

How does the cost of living in Bryan, TX compare to the national average?

The cost of living index in Bryan, TX, shows a mixed picture when compared to the nationwide average of 100. Housing costs in Bryan stand at 85, which is 15% below the national average. This indicates that housing expenses are more affordable in Bryan. Other categories like groceries, utilities, and transportation also show slight variations. Groceries are at 95, utilities at 90, and transportation at 92, all within a few points of the average. Healthcare costs are slightly higher at 98, while miscellaneous expenses are at 87. Overall, Bryan's cost of living is generally comparable to the national average, with some categories offering more savings.
